Introduction to CRM and Its Importance
Customer Relationship Management (CRM) systems help businesses manage client interactions, track projects, and improve client satisfaction. For creative and professional services, having the right CRM enhances collaboration and ensures personalized client service.

Comparative Analysis: Which CRM Fits Your Needs?
CRM | Best For | Key Strength | Pricing |
---|---|---|---|
HubSpot | Creative Agencies | Marketing Automation | Free-$800/mo |
Salesforce | Large Firms | Customization & Scalability | Starts ~$25/user/mo |
Zoho | Freelancers & Small Teams | Affordable & Feature-Rich | Starts ~$14/user/mo |
Monday.com | Project-Focused Teams | Visual Workflow | Starts ~$10/user/mo |
Pipedrive | Sales Teams | Pipeline Tracking | Starts ~$14/user/mo |
Freshsales | Small Businesses | AI Insights | Starts ~$15/user/mo |
Airtable | Creative Agencies | Flexible Database | Free-$20/user/mo |
Insightly | Project Management | CRM + Project Tracking | Starts ~$29/user/mo |
Nimble | Social Media Focus | Social Listening | Starts ~$24/user/mo |
Keap | Marketing Automation | Email & Lead Nurturing | Starts ~$129/mo |

Conclusion and Recommendations
Selecting the right CRM requires aligning the tool’s capabilities with your agency’s specific needs. Trial different platforms, gather team feedback, and prioritize usability and integrations to ensure successful adoption and long-term client satisfaction.
